Transaction 21b9536327f8990ea28a5931633bf463a255104ff3a82f238b33e2179e2fc8d6
1 Input
1 Output
-
21b9536327f8990ea28a5931633bf463a255104ff3a82f238b33e2179e2fc8d6:0
- value
- 20000
- script pubkey
- OP_0 OP_PUSHBYTES_20 319fbda1b2bc88b81d4f6f8f040895706f389405
- address
- bc1qxx0mmgdjhjyts820d78sgzy4wphn39q9zexzet